US Amines Market Summary

As per Market Research Future analysis, the US amines market Size was estimated at 246.5 USD Million in 2024. The US amines market is projected to grow from 273.39 USD Million in 2025 to 770.0 USD Million by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 10.9% during the forecast period 2025 - 2035

Rising Demand in Agriculture

The amines market in the US is experiencing a notable increase in demand from the agricultural sector. Amines are utilized as key components in the formulation of herbicides, pesticides, and fertilizers, which are essential for enhancing crop yields. The US agricultural industry, valued at approximately $400 billion, relies heavily on these chemicals to ensure food security and sustainability. As farmers seek to improve productivity and combat pests, the demand for amines is projected to grow. This trend is further supported by the increasing adoption of precision agriculture techniques, which require specialized formulations that often include amines. Consequently, the agricultural sector's growth is a significant driver for the amines market, indicating a robust future for this segment as it aligns with the broader goals of sustainable farming practices.

Growth in Personal Care Products

The personal care industry is a substantial driver for the amines market in the US. Amines are widely used in the formulation of various personal care products, including shampoos, conditioners, and skin care items. The market for personal care products in the US is projected to reach $100 billion by 2026, with a growing emphasis on innovative formulations that enhance product performance. Amines contribute to the stability, texture, and efficacy of these products, making them indispensable in the industry. As consumer preferences shift towards high-quality and multifunctional personal care items, the demand for amines is likely to increase. This trend underscores the importance of the personal care sector as a key driver for the amines market, reflecting the evolving landscape of consumer needs and preferences.

Emerging Trends in Pharmaceuticals

The pharmaceutical sector is emerging as a significant driver for the amines market in the US. Amines are crucial in the synthesis of various pharmaceutical compounds, including active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s) and intermediates. The US pharmaceutical market, valued at approximately $500 billion, is witnessing a surge in demand for innovative therapies and drug formulations. As research and development efforts intensify, the need for specialized amines is likely to increase, particularly in the development of targeted therapies and biologics. This trend highlights the importance of the pharmaceutical industry as a key driver for the amines market, suggesting a robust future as companies seek to leverage amines in their drug development processes.

Amines Market Product Type Insights

The US Amines Market is characterized by diverse product types that cater to various industrial needs and applications. Among these, Ethylene amines are critical due to their versatility and extensive use in the production of surfactants, agricultural chemicals, and coatings, marking their importance in the market landscape. Alkyl amines also hold a significant share as they find applications in the synthesis of pharmaceuticals and personal care products, highlighting their relevance across multiple sectors.

Fatty amines play an important role in the market, particularly in the production of soaps and detergents, which are essential for household and industrial cleaning.Specialty amines, covering a range of tailored formulations, cater to niche markets including paints, coatings, and adhesives, thus offering unique solutions to specific customer needs. Ethanol amines are also prominent, utilized in gas treatment applications, as well as in the manufacture of various chemicals and fertilizers, underpinning their demand in agricultural and environmental applications.

The segmentation of the US Amines Market not only underscores the multifaceted nature of these compounds but also illustrates their integral contributions across industrial sectors.Additionally, the market dynamics benefit from growing industrialization, increasing environmental regulations, and the rising demand for sustainable products, all of which contribute to the evolving landscape of the US Amines Market and its various product types.

Amines Market Application Insights

The Application segment of the US Amines Market showcases a diverse range of utilization across various industries. Water Treatment plays a crucial role in ensuring the safety and quality of drinking water, positioning this application as a vital component of public health initiatives. Meanwhile, Cleaning products utilize amines for their effectiveness in breaking down grime and enhancing cleaning efficiency, which has bolstered their demand in both residential and industrial sectors.

Agriculture benefits significantly from amines, particularly in the formulation of pesticides and fertilizers, contributing to enhanced crop yields and sustainable farming practices.In Personal Care, the use of amines in cosmetics and hygiene products underscores their importance in enhancing product performance and consumer satisfaction. The Petroleum industry also heavily relies on amines for refining processes and gas treating, maintaining operational efficiency and environmental compliance. Furthermore, Paint and Coatings leverage amines to improve adhesion and durability, while Pharmaceuticals benefit from amines in drug formulations, supporting therapeutic innovations.

Each of these applications reflects the versatility and essentiality of amines in modern industry, driving substantial growth within the US Amines Market.Market trends suggest a continued focus on eco-friendly alternatives and innovation, presenting opportunities for growth and advancement in these applications.

In October 2025, Huntsman Corporation (US) announced a strategic partnership with a leading biotechnology firm to develop bio-based amines. This collaboration is poised to enhance Huntsman's product portfolio and align with the growing demand for sustainable chemical solutions. The strategic importance of this partnership lies in its potential to position Huntsman as a leader in the bio-based amines segment, catering to environmentally conscious consumers and industries.

In September 2025, Dow Inc. (US) unveiled a new manufacturing facility dedicated to the production of specialty amines in Texas. This facility is expected to increase production capacity by 30%, enabling Dow to meet the rising demand from the automotive and construction sectors. The establishment of this facility underscores Dow's commitment to expanding its operational footprint and enhancing supply chain reliability, which is crucial in a competitive market.

In August 2025, BASF SE (Germany) launched a new line of biodegradable amines aimed at the agricultural sector. This initiative reflects BASF's strategic focus on sustainability and innovation, addressing the increasing regulatory pressures and consumer preferences for environmentally friendly products. The introduction of biodegradable amines not only strengthens BASF's market position but also aligns with global sustainability trends, potentially attracting a broader customer base.
